Jes*_*seF 6 javascript events web-worker node.js
我正在编写一个事件记录器,使用网络工作人员在辅助进程中处理它。工作人员在本地收集事件,然后每隔几秒将它们批量发送出去。
如果浏览器或选项卡关闭,我需要一种方法来发送任何未发送的批次。网络工作者有什么办法可以监听事件之类的事情吗onclose?
我意识到我可以在应用程序本身中执行此操作,但记录器是一个将在多个地方使用的节点包,我不想让前端负责清理事件记录器。
Web Worker 规范的处理模型部分没有提及任何内容,特别是“杀死 Worker”和“终止 Worker”部分。我认为您没有太多选择,只能让 UI 线程上的代码向工作线程发送一条消息,告诉它进行清理。
| 归档时间: |
|
| 查看次数: |
996 次 |
| 最近记录: |